IHS ESDU Elastic stresses in single lap joints under tension or compression 67008

Description
ESDU 67008 gives the maximum total elastic stress resulting from the combination of the bending stress and the applied direct stress in a single lap joint between two flat or curved plates of the same thickness and material. Account is taken of any rotational restraint that exists at the joint centre such as occurs when the lap joint is made over a frame or bulkhead.
